Newly out masc guy here 👋. As in I literally have only been out to my family for about two weekends now. Lol.

Speaking from experience. When coming out, it’s better to do so with someone you trust first. If you believe your ex will support you then I say when you’re ready, go ahead and tell her. Having that support and someone to talk to will help with anxiousness.

I did something similar. For me it was my older sister who I told and she supported me right off the bat. When I worked up the courage to tell my parents, it was nice knowing I had someone for support if needed.

Coming out is a journey and is different for everyone. You’ll know when you’re ready, and once you tell one person, it gets easier each time.
